Edward Meehan

Wood River |

Edward Michael Meehan, 88, passed away, 10:01 p.m. Tuesday, September 29, 2015 at Barnes-Jewish Hospital in St. Louis.

Born October 17, 1926 in East St. Louis, he was the son of Edward M. and Helen E. (Dissett) Meehan.

Life-long member of St. Bernard’s Catholic Church (now Holy Angels Parish) in Wood River, IL

Graduated from high school early to serve in the U.S. Army in the Philippines in the final days of WWII.

Employed for 5 years at The Sporting News in St. Louis, in the advertising production department. He retired in 1982 after 30 years with Owens Illinois Glass Co., Service Department Alton, IL.

A Charter member of the Bonsai Society of Greater St. Louis. He attended the First International World Bonsai Convention in 1989 in Tokyo, Japan; enjoyed the hobby so much that in the 1970’s with help from wife Jean started their own business as Meehan’s Bonsai Supply.

He was a member of Wood River Eagles #2773 Aerie, since 2004.

Edward is survived by wife of 36 years, Mary Imogene (Jean) (Johnston Young).

Surviving also are a daughter Kathryn (Warren) Holm; three sons James Edward (Sue Ann) Meehan, Christopher Meehan and Michael (Bob McMurphy) Meehan; stepchildren Philip (Grace [d2005]) Young, Catherine (Michael) Heaberlin, Carol Young, James (Janet) Young and Rose Young;

grandchildren, Amanda Meehan, Sarah (Adam) Felling, Jeannette (Blaine) McElroy, Christopher and Reneé Young, Alanna Barrie, Andrew (Rhonda) Young, Danielle Norgaard; great grandchildren, Anthony Barrie, Stephanie and Jason Kinner, Charlotte and Collin Young, Sydney Wallace, Daisy Jane Felling; great-great grandchildren, Jacobi, Xander and Gabriel Kinner.

Preceded in death by his parents; his sister Mary Maureen Schudel; a brother James Walter Meehan; and a stepson David Young.

Visitation will be from 4-8 p.m. Friday at Marks Mortuary in Wood River.

Services will be at 10 a.m., Saturday, October 3 at Holy Angels Catholic Church in Wood River. Father James Flach will officiate.

Burial will be in Rose Lawn Memory Gardens.


Memorials may be made to Marquette Catholic High School.
